Are all meals included? What kind of food does Amansala serve?

Yes, all meals and snacks are provided, aside from one dinner which we have the option to go off-premise for. Your meals begin with a 3 pm snack on arrival day. Arrival lunch is not included, but you can order from Amansala’s menu if you arrive early and you can do so at any time during your stay if you are hungry (beyond the meal plan) and charge to your personal tab.

Amansala serves lots of fresh fruits and veggies, fresh local fish, and chicken. The meal plan is based on the philosophy of “from the earth to your plate”, avoiding preservatives and processed foods.

The kitchen is open all day and can prepare you a healthy snack whenever necessary. Amansala can also accommodate dietary restrictions and requests.

Every meal is served with a delicious fresh juice or flavored water of the day. Smoothies, juices, and other drinks along with espresso, margaritas, wine, and beer can be ordered at any time, placed on your bill, and taken care of at the time of check out.

Please let us know ahead of time if you have any dietary requirements/allergies or things that we should be aware of.

How do I pay for extras?

Each guest, even if sharing a room will have their own individual tabs that can be paid at check out with a Visa, MasterCard, American Express, or Cash.

When possible, it is preferred that you pay in cash (US$ or Pesos) for all incidentals (ie: extra spa services, gratuity, etc) . There are ATMs in town should you need additional cash once you arrive. Cash is much more readily accepted in the area.

Most restaurants and stores will take US dollars. The exchange rate may vary. Most places will NOT take Credit Cards. Cash is best and there are several ATM machines located in Tulum by international banks. Based on our experience, we recommend bringing as much cash as you think you might need and keeping it in the safe in your room. Local vendors and artists walk the beach with their beautiful jewelry, crystals, and other items that can be purchased for cash. We recommend friendly price negotiations! All of your charges at Amansala’s bar, restaurant, and gift shop can be paid for with credit card. We do not recommend using the smaller ATM’s not associated with an official bank.

Do I need a special converter for my electronics?

No. All outlets are standard US wattage.

Can I bring my hairdryer?

No, Amansala runs on solar power and the surge from a hairdryer can blow our systems.

Are there refrigerators in the rooms?

No. If you have specific food items or medicine that needs to be refrigerated, there is space available in the refrigerator in the kitchen.
